The 14" stiff one-piece KP23 Maxload in USSSA is the rarest configuration in the family — maximum barrel length combined with heavy end load and a stiff one-piece frame. The result is a bat that offers heavy-load power potential alongside the widest possible contact surface in the KP23 catalog. For hitters who want max-load punch but don't want to give up a forgiving barrel to get it, the 14" version addresses both requirements simultaneously. The stiff one-piece construction keeps the energy transfer direct — no flex loss, no cushioning. The heavy end load requires timing, as always, but the 14" barrel provides enough margin that near-miss contact stays productive in a way it wouldn't on the 12" or 12.5" versions. This is an unusual combination that serves an unusual player profile. Break-in is moderate. Cold weather tolerance is solid. Available in 25-28 oz. For USSSA power hitters who want to maximize both contact coverage and collision force in a single bat — and understand that both requirements come with their own demands — the 14" KP23 Maxload is one of the most interesting configurations in the USSSA catalog.
